The Evolution of Robotic Vacuums
The idea of a robotic vacuum cleaner go back to the late 20th century, however it wasn't till the early 2000s that these devices became commercially practical. The very first widely acknowledged robotic vacuum, the iRobot Roomba, was presented in 2002. Ever since, the technology has advanced significantly, with modern models featuring sophisticated navigation systems, powerful suction, and smart home integration.
Key Milestones:
2002: Introduction of the iRobot Roomba - The very first commercially effective robotic vacuum.2005: Advanced Navigation - Integration of infrared sensing units and cliff detection to prevent falls.2010: Wi-Fi Connectivity - Allowing remote control and scheduling through smartphone apps.2015: Mapping and Zoning - Advanced mapping technology for more efficient cleaning.2020: AI and Machine Learning - Enhanced navigation and cleaning patterns through artificial intelligence.How Robotic Vacuums Work
Robotic vacuums operate utilizing a combination of sensing units, algorithms, and motors. Here's a breakdown of the key elements and procedures:
Sensors: These consist of infrared, ultrasonic, and optical sensing units that help the vacuum identify obstacles, edges, and dirt. Some models likewise utilize video cameras for visual mapping.Mapping and Navigation: Advanced models use SLAM (Simultaneous Localization and Mapping) technology to create a map of the cleaning location and navigate effectively.Suction and Brushes: Robotic vacuums utilize powerful motors to produce suction and numerous brushes to get dirt and particles. Some designs include side brushes to reach into corners.Battery and Charging: Most robotic vacuums are equipped with rechargeable lithium-ion batteries. They go back to their charging dock when the battery is low.Smart Home Integration: Many designs can be managed through mobile phone apps, voice ass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ant, and can be incorporated into smart home systems.Advantages of Robotic VacuumsConvenience: One of the most significant benefits is the convenience of hands-free cleaning. Q: Are robotic vacuums as reliable as conventional vacuums?A: While they might not be as powerful as high-end standard vacuums, modern robotic vacuums are extremely reliable for routine cleaning jobs. They are especially beneficial for preserving a clean home between deep cleans up.
Q: How frequently should I clean the filters and brushes?A: It is recommended to clean the filters and brushes after every few uses to ensure optimal performance. Seek advice from the user manual for particular upkeep directions.
Q: Can robotic vacuums navigate stairs?A: Most robotic vacuums are equipped with cliff sensors that avoid them from dropping stairs. Nevertheless, they are not designed to tidy stairs.
Q: Are robotic vacuums loud?A: Generally, robotic vacuums are quieter than conventional vacuums. However, noise levels can vary by design. Some designs provide peaceful cleaning modes for nighttime usage.
Q: Can I use a robotic vacuum with pets?A: Yes, many robotic vacuums are developed to handle pet hair and dander. Search for designs with strong suction and specialized pet cleaning functions.
